Succession of Robinson v. Harlan

85 So. 3d 131, 2012 WL 1372067, 2012 La. LEXIS 1010
Supreme Court of Louisiana·Decided April 9, 2012·No. No. 2012-OC-0363·Published

Opinion

In re Harlan, Charles G.; Harlan, Suzanne D. et al,; — Defendant(s); Applying For Writ of Certiorari and/or Review, Parish of E. Baton Rouge, 19th Judicial District Court Div. M, No. 545,320; to the Court of Appeal, First Circuit, No. 2011 CA 0703.

Granted. Appeal reinstated. See La. Code Civ. P. art. 1915(A)(6); In re: Jones, 10-66 (La.App. 5 Cir. 11/9/10), 54 So.3d 54. Case remanded to 1st Circuit Court of Appeal.
